Drugstore Hemorrhoid Medications


There are many drugstore and alternative Internet products for treating hemorrhoids. Most of the products are not made to cure or eliminate hemorrhoids but to give you temporary relief of itching, pain, swelling or bleeding. All products whether drugs, drugstore medications, or natural formulations use chemicals, substances, oils, and herbs that have the following properties:

* Anesthetics - suppresses pain and gives relief?any name with the suffix "caine" like tetracaine

* Analgesics - suppresses and give pain relief - some of them are Anacin, Tylenol with Codeine, OxyContin, Darvocet, Ultracet

* Vasoconstrictors - helps to narrow or constrict hemorrhoidal veins?any name with the suffix "rine" like phenylephrine

* Lubricants - provide lubrication in the colon to relieve constipation - mineral oil, flax seed oil, castor, oil olive oil

* Astringents - help to tighten tissue, which have been pushed out by hemorrhoid action - zinc oxide, witch hazel, calamine

*Keratolytics - help to remove excess hemorrhoidal tissue. They are compounds of sulfur and salicylic acid

Many of the drugstore medications have anesthetics. They can aggravate and irritate the hemorrhoids you're trying to eliminate. If you are using one of these drugstore medications, consider using a more natural remedy.

In 1975 Carl I. Flath, wrote a book called The Miracle Nutrient - How Dietary Fiber Can Save Your Life. In his book he talks about the effectiveness of drugstore suppositories,

"Suppositories quickly work their way up in the rectum beyond the location of most internal hemorrhoids, and so are of limited value in reducing local pain. As antiseptics they are essentially worthless, since the surface areas they are supposed to protect are under constant exposure to new bacteria?.

Anesthetic agents do offer temporary relief from local irritations and pain? Neither the suppositories nor the ointments, however, do anything whatever to correct the basic cause of hemorrhoids-constipation."
